Changes expected at the top for Aston Martin

Dr Ulrich Bez

Dr Ulrich Bez, Aston Martin CEO, is expected to stand down at the end of this year to take on a less demanding ambassadorial role. The 70-year-old has driven the recent success of the company since taking charge in 2000.

Aston Martin hasn’t officially confirmed this rumour, but it is expected a replacement will be appointed in the coming months to allow for a suitable handover period.

Meanwhile, it’s also understood that Chris Porritt, one of the key men behind the development of the One-77 has left the company for a new role with Tesla.

We’ve often admired the way both men have stood behind their products on the racetrack, in particular at the Nürburgring 24 hour race, and wonder if we’ll still be seeing Aston Martin executives trading their tailored suits for racing suits.
